Netanyahu says Israel will intensify strikes against HezbollahJust nowShareSaveAdd as preferred on GoogleEmir NaderJerusalemReutersEarlier on Monday, Israel struck targets in southern Lebanon (pictured) before announcing further strikes in the eastThe Israeli military says it has begun a wave of strikes across Lebanon following an announcement by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u that his country will intensify its attacks on Hezbollah. The Israel Defense Forces (IDF) said it had launched strikes against Hezbollah sites in the Bekaa Valley in the east of Lebanon and additional areas across the country. It followed a video statement on Monday evening in which Netanyahu said Israel was "at war with Hezbollah" and that he had given the military instructions to "deal them a crushing blow".Earlier this month Lebanon and Israel agreed to extend a 45-day ceasefire, though some fighting has continued. There will be fears in Beirut that these latest Israeli attacks will widen to include Lebanon's capital city.Netanyahu said Israel's military offensive against Hezbollah had "eliminated... over 600 terrorists."He continued: "But what this requires of us now is to increase the strikes, to increase the intensity."Since the ceasefire agreement was signed on 16 April, Israeli attacks have been largely confined to the south of the country, where Israeli troops remain and from where Israel says drones and rockets have been launched from.The Bekaa Valley, which was struck on Monday evening, lies in eastern Lebanon, close to the border with Syria. The expansion of Israel's campaign came as the Iranian government insisted that an emerging peace deal with the US should include a complete ceasefire on all fronts in the regional war. Israel's government has been opposed to ending the fighting against Hezbollah.Ten Israeli soldiers have been killed since the initial ceasefire with Lebanon was agreed.
